IZOD IndyCar Series points leader Will Power says he is looking forward to the title fight being decided over two oval races despite speedways having not always been his strong point.

Formula 1's finances will not be hurt by the cancellation of the Bahrain Grand Prix, after the sport's commercial boss Bernie Ecclestone declared on Monday that the race organizers still paid for the event.
Matt Hagan drove to his first win of the season and backed up his national record-setting run in the process as eliminations to lead the winners at the O'Reilly Auto Parts NHRA Nationals at zMAX Dragway.
Formula 1 chiefs need to do more to look after the interests of race promoters, claims former World Champion Damon Hill, as tracks struggle to juggle the finances of hosting grands prix.
Team Lotus will introduce a new floor at this weekend's Singapore Grand Prix as it bids to keep hold of its 10th position in the constructors' championship.
Juho Hanninen's chances of retaining his Intercontinental Rally Challenge title now look remote after Skoda opted not to enter him for this weekend's Sanremo Rally.
Bradley Smith will graduate to MotoGP in 2013 after agreeing to a three-year deal with Tech 3 that includes a further year in Moto2 before he steps up to the top level.
